**Onboarding: Reviewing Changes to the Retention Sweeper**

The Emberlock sweeper permanently deletes records past their retention window, so review changes to it with extra care. Every modification to deletion criteria must include updated dry-run output in the pull request, and any change to retention durations requires sign-off from the data governance group before merge. Pay particular attention to timezone handling in cutoff calculations — past incidents started there. Questions about governance sign-off should go to the address below.

escalation mailbox, kaweg-kahif: druwyn.sordor@nelvroworks.corp

# Laundry-locker access flow — notes for the weekly eng sync.
# The Tumblevault kiosk at the Marlowe Commons pilot now requests a short-lived
# locker grant from the Spinwise gateway before releasing any door latch.
# Grants expire after ninety seconds, and every open/close event is written to
# the audit ledger with the resident's anonymized badge hash. The gateway
# authenticates us with a signing secret, which must be set on the next line.

secret setting of bagag-kajof: RELAY_SECRET8=d9a517d5

Quick heads-up on Pinwheel UI versioning: we cut a minor release every sprint, and anything touching component props needs a changeset file in the PR. No changeset, no merge — the bot will nag you. Majors are rare and go through the design council first. The full policy, with examples of what counts as breaking, lives on the internal page below.

wiki page, bahip-yahip: https://grafana.qirvanlabs.corp/browse/display/projects/cc3a1b9dbfc9